Well, there's "officially user replaceable" and "DIY user replaceable". If my iLiad were out of warranty and I needed a new battery, I would have no problems buying the battery online and opening the iLiad to replace it myself. I've done the same thing on Palms several times.

Officially you're not supposed to do it, but the warranty is already void assuming your original battery lasted longer than a year, and (at least with the Palm) it's really not that difficult to do. I haven't had to do it on my iLiad yet, but that's my plan for when I do. The price iRex charges to replace the battery is ridiculously expensive.
